Head Coach Brian Miller
Brian Miller

Brian Miller returns for his ninth season at the helm of the men's basketball team and looks to continue his unprecedented success. In 2010-11, the Raiders broke the school record for wins with 19. For the past six seasons, MSOE is 114-70 for a winning percentage of 62 percent. The Raiders have broken or tied the MSOE record for victories in a season four times during Miller's tenure.

Prior to his career at Concordia-Chicago (1999-2004), Miller also garnered experience coaching in the Lake Michigan Conference while at Lakeland College from 1994-99. He helped lead the Muskies to a regular season conference championship and two tournament championships during his tenure, including the 1993-94 season when his team advanced to the NAIA Nationals.

Miller also brings a wealth of experience to the Athletic Department off the court, serving in his dual role as the associate athletic director. He worked as the associate athletic director in addition to his coaching post at Concordia-Chicago. He also served as the president of the Northern Illinois and Iowa Conference in 2003-04. Miller received his bachelor's of science in education from UW-Milwaukee and his master's degree at Lakeland College. He spent four years teaching social studies and coaching at Loyal High School in Wisconsin before working as an admissions counselor at Lakeland from 1992-94.

 


Kevin KingAssistant Coach Kevin King

Kevin King '98 has been with the MSOE basketball program for 16 years as an assistant coach. He played four years as an MSOE Raider, serving as captain in his senior year.  King’s duties include assisting with scouting, recruiting, and game planning, and coaching the MSOE junior varsity program.  Currently, King is employed by Harley-Davidson Motor Company and is also pursuing a Masters of Engineering Management from MSOE.

 

 

 

 


Davinci WallaceAssistant Coach Davinci Wallace

Davinci Wallace will begin his 13th year on the MSOE coaching staff. Wallace, a 2000 UW-Milwaukee graduate, began his coaching career as an assistant coach at Racine Prairie High School before joining the MSOE men's basketball program. He currently works as an admission counselor in Enrollment Management at MSOE. 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 

Tyrone DeaconAssistant Coach Tyrone Deacon

Tyrone Deacon is in his third season as a member of the MSOE coaching staff. Deacon was the head boys' basketball coach at Burlington Catholic Central High School during 2008-2009 when the team had a record of 15-9. He graduated from UW-Parkside with a degree in business management. Deacon played four seasons for the Rangers and is eighth all-time at UW-Parkside in scoring and second all-time in assists and three-point field goals. Deacon currently resides in Milwaukee, Wis., and works for Mercer, Inc., a small retirement consulting agency.

Assistant Coach Brian Rutz

Brian Rutz is in his first season as a member of the MSOE Coaching Staff. Rutz received his undergraduate degree in 2009 from UWM and his Masters in Education from the University of Saint Mary’s (Kansas) in 2011. He currently resides in Milwaukee, Wis. and works as a Crisis Stabilizer for Wraparound, a managed care program for Milwaukee County.
